Biscuits With Garlic And Sage Recipe

recipe is ready in 30-60 minutes Ready in: 30-60 minutes
recipe difficulty 3/5 Difficulty:   3 (1=easiest :: hardest=5)

Serves/Makes:   12

  

Ingredients:
2 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1/4 cup whole-wheat flour
1 teaspoon sugar
1 teaspoon dried sage
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 clove garlic, minced
3 tablespoons non-diet tub-style margarine or butter
3/4 cup fat-free buttermilk, PLUS"PLUS" means this ingredient in addition to the one on the next line, often with divided uses
2 tablespoons fat-free buttermilk

Directions:

Coat a baking sheet with no-stick spray and set aside.

In a large bowl, stir together the all-purpose flour, whole-wheat flour, sugar, sage, baking soda, baking powder, salt and garlic.

Using a pastry blender cut the margarine or butter into the flour mixture until coarse crumbs form.

Add the buttermilk and stir to form soft dough. Transfer the dough to a floured surface. Knead gently to form a ball. Roll out into a square 3/4" thick. Cut into squares or rectangles. Place on the prepared baking sheet.

Bake at 400F for 18 to 20 minutes, or until the biscuits are just beginning to turn golden brown.
